Overview: Train from Kemble to Stroud
Trains from Kemble to Stroud run on average 4 times per day, taking around 15m. Cheap train tickets for this journey start at £17 but you can travel from only £3 by coach.
There are 4 trains per day. The earliest train runs at 05:27, the last at 22:45. The fastest train covers the 15 km distance in 13m.
